In a city where vehicles are used daily for work and family transportation, parts often get replaced quickly—sometimes before anyone documents what actually failed.
That matters because insurers and defense teams may argue:
- the vehicle was repaired in a way that removed the best proof,
- the failure was caused by maintenance or wear rather than the part itself,
- or that your injuries don’t match the incident timeline.
When you’re navigating recovery and daily obligations, it’s easy to lose diagnostic data, photos, or repair records. Acting early helps prevent the case from turning into a debate about what can no longer be shown.
